Assessing Tree Health: When to Contact the Experts

Assessing the health of trees is an important step in maintaining a healthy and vibrant landscape. Homeowners should regularly inspect their trees for indicators of stress, such as withering leaves, abnormal growth patterns, or apparent decay. Elements like pests, diseases, and environmental factors can significantly influence a tree's vitality. If a tree displays noticeable leaning, exposed roots, or dead branches, it may create a safety concern and require professional inspection.

Reaching out to tree professionals can provide a detailed analysis of tree health, uncovering issues that may not be easily apparent. Experts employ specialized knowledge and tools to assess root systems, bark conditions, and overall structural integrity. Moreover, they can suggest appropriate actions, whether it be treatment or removal. Swift intervention is vital to stop further damage to the tree or surrounding landscape, ensuring the safety and aesthetic appeal of the property.

Tree Removal: A Step-by-Step Guide

Hiring trained tree removal specialists creates the foundation for a systematically planned and organized approach to the removal process. Initially, the specialists carry out a comprehensive assessment of the tree and its environment, determining the safest and most practical method for removal. They assess factors such as tree health, proximity to structures, and potential hazards.

When the evaluation is done, the team devises a detailed plan. This could encompass safeguarding the area, using correct equipment, and employing techniques like sectional felling or crane removal for larger trees. The actual removal process involves cutting the tree down in a managed manner, verifying that it falls in the intended direction.

Once removed, the specialists will often remove debris and grind the stump, leaving the area pristine. Open communication throughout the process keeps property owners in the loop, ensuring that expectations are met and safety remains a top priority. This professional approach reduces risks and disruption to the surrounding property.

Preserving Your Landscape: Aftercare and Maintenance Tips

Successful landscape maintenance after tree removal requires meticulous attention to aftercare and maintenance. Initially, it's essential to assess the soil quality at the former tree location. Improving the soil with organic matter can promote healthy growth for new plants. Regular watering is required, especially during dry conditions, to support the remaining vegetation.

Following this, checking the area for any evidence of pests or disease will help preserve the health of the landscape. Spreading mulch can help preserve moisture, control weeds, and improve the aesthetic appeal of the space. Additionally, planting new trees or shrubs can fill in gaps, provide shade, and restore the ecosystem.

Regularly inspecting the landscape for any changes or issues will enable timely intervention. Hiring professional landscaping services for consistent maintenance can also ensure that the area remains vibrant and healthy, ultimately protecting the integrity of the property's overall landscape.

How Much Does Professional Tree Removal Cost on Average?

Expert tree removal usually costs from $200 to $2,000, based on elements such as tree size, location, and complexity of the job. Extra services, including stump grinding, may result in additional charges as well.

Is a Tree Removal Permit Necessary?

Whether you need a permit for tree removal varies depending on where you live. As a rule, homeowners should check local regulations or consult with municipal authorities to determine if a permit is mandatory before moving forward with tree removal.

What Kinds of Trees Require Specialized Removal Methods?

Certain trees, such as large or unsafe specimens, those near power lines, or species with aggressive root systems need specialized removal methods. In addition, trees impacted by disease or pests may require careful handling to prevent spreading.

How Long Does the Tree Removal Process Usually Take?

Removing a tree generally takes a few hours to a full day, determined by the tree's location, size, and complexity of the job. Conditions like weather conditions can also affect the time it takes to complete the job.
